Hi Wolfram,

you contributed a driver ks7010 to the staging subsystem in 2016.

In the first commit description you stated that you have not been able 
to connect to a WPA-protected network. Did you manage to connect to a 
WPA-protected network at a later time? Have you done any tests with this 
hardware in the years up to today?

I am asking because I tried to find a test device to test it. That is 
difficult in 2024.

Do you think the driver can be removed or should it stay in the mainline 
kernel?

Thanks for your response.

Bye Philipp
